The Only Thing You Can Change is YOU

We often [expect/want/demand/need] other people to change and do what we define as “the right thing.” But we can only [expect/want/demand/need] ourselves to change. We can change:

  • Our expectations of how people should act or the world should be
  • Our want of how a person/boss/co-worker should respond to a situation
  • Our demand that people always do “the right thing”
  • Our need to be understood by others

The hard work that needs to be done is on ourselves. The only expectation we can have of others is that their behavior will be predictable when we learn their patterns. Make changes in how you approach your expectations and you will find it easier to navigate.
